What is active power in SAP IS-U-BI - Contract Billing?


SAP Term: active power

  • Component: IS-U-BI

  • Component Name: Contract Billing

  • Description: Component of apparent power which is actually used to create power. Active power is the part of electric power that is converted into mechanical or thermal power.
